Christmas Day (December 25, 2025) is one of Australia’s biggest public holidays, and most major retailers shut their doors to give staff time with family. Trading laws vary by state and territory, so while big chains like Coles, Woolworths, and Aldi are closed nationwide, a few essentials and independents may still serve last-minute needs. Major Supermarkets: All Closed on Christmas Day
The big players observe the holiday fully:
- Coles — Closed across all states and territories. (Some regional South Australian stores may have limited exceptions in other years, but 2025 reports confirm full closure.)
- Woolworths — Closed nationwide.
- Aldi — Closed everywhere.
Stock up on Christmas Eve (December 24), when most stores operate with normal or extended hours.
What Might Still Be Open? Essentials & Exceptions
Christmas Day shopping is limited to essential services and select independents. Options include:
- Convenience stores and petrol stations — Many 7-Eleven, Caltex, and BP locations stay open for milk, snacks, ice, batteries, or fuel.
- Independent grocers — Some IGA or SPAR stores open with reduced hours (often mornings to early afternoon). Always call ahead or check locally, as these are independently owned.
- Pharmacies — Select Chemist Warehouse or local pharmacies may open for prescriptions and medical essentials.
- Fast food outlets — A handful of locations from McDonald’s, Hungry Jack’s, KFC, Domino’s, Subway, and Guzman y Gomez operate (especially in tourist areas or SA/VIC/TAS). Check apps or websites for your nearest.
- Bottle shops — Almost all Dan Murphy’s, BWS, and Liquorland are closed, with rare exceptions in Victoria and Tasmania.
Major shopping centres like Westfield are fully closed nationwide on December 25. No Kmart, Big W, Target, or Bunnings either.

Looking Ahead: Boxing Day (December 26) Shopping
The big sales kick off! Most stores reopen with varying hours:
- Coles, Woolworths, and Aldi — Open in most states (exceptions in some SA metropolitan areas).
- Kmart, Big W, Target, Bunnings — Generally open.
- Shopping centres — Reopen, often with extended trading until 9pm in many locations.
